Key Concepts and Hashtags in the CBS Twitter Universe
Within this digital dharma space, certain hashtags and key concepts are frequently used. Hashtags like #Buddhism, #Mindfulness, #Meditation, and #Dharma are obvious, but there are also more specific tags like #BuddhistQuotes, #DailyDharma, and #Zen. These hashtags help users find relevant content and connect with others interested in similar topics. It's like a digital map, guiding you to different areas of discussion and creating a sense of community.
The key concepts discussed in these spaces often revolve around the core tenets of Buddhism: the Four Noble Truths, the Eightfold Path, karma, and the concept of impermanence. These are not just abstract ideas; they're applied to daily life, offering practical advice on dealing with stress, improving relationships, and cultivating inner peace.
